Building hardware - Hardware for windows and door height windows - Requirements and test methods - Part 9: Hardware for horizontal and vertical pivot windows

This document specifies the requirements and test methods for durability and strength of hardware for vertical and horizontal pivot windows and door height windows (including pivot hinges and central locking systems).
If the hardware manufacturer would like to classify an integrated restrictor function, the pivot hinges may be tested in accordance with EN 13126-5.
This document does not apply to manoeuvring devices which are covered in EN 13126-2, EN 13126-3, and EN 13126-14.

European foreword
This document (prEN 13126-9:2023) has been prepared by Technical Committee CEN/TC 33 “Doors,
windows, shutters, building hardware and curtain walling”, the secretariat of which is held by AFNOR.
This document is currently submitted to the CEN Enquiry.
The performance tests incorporated in this document are considered to be reproducible and as such will
provide a consistent and objective assessment of the performance of these products throughout CEN
Member States.
This document will supersede EN 13126-9:2013.
In comparison with the previous edition EN 13126-9:2013, the following technical modifications have
been made:
— EN 13126-9 now is independent from EN 13126-1; all necessary information is included without the
need of any further information from EN 13126-1;
— several editorial changings in the wording for a better understanding;
— under 2 normative references adapted;
— term 3.1 'fastened closed position" changed into “locked closed position”; term 3.6 “rest time”
modified
— terms 3.8 'sample', 3.9 ‘specimen’, 3.10 'test rig', 3.11 ‘test equipment’ and 3.12 ‘supporting sub-
frame’ added;
— under 4.1 classification system changed completely; former digits 1 (Category of use), 4 (Fire
resistance) and 5 (Safety in use) deleted; former digit 2 changed into box 1 (Durability), former digit
3 changed into box 2 (Mass), former digit 6 changed into box 3 (Corrosion resistance), former digit 8
changed into box 5 (Type of hardware) and former digit 9 changed into box 4 (Test sizes);
— under 4.2 new Grades for the number of cycles defined; H1 (5 000), H2 (10 000) and H3 (20 000),
see also 5.2;
— under 4.7 new example added for the new classification (version with a table and alphanumerical
version);
— under 5.2 new Grades for the number of cycles defined; H1 (5 000), H2 (10 000) and H3 (20 000) in
accordance with 4.2 established;
— under 5.10 headline ‘Corrosion test” modified into "Corrosion resistance";
— under Clause 6 headline ‘Test equipment” modified with "Test equipment and preparation for the
test";
— subclause 6.1 ‘Test rig’, 6.2 ‘Specimen’ and 6.3 ‘Mounting of the specimen’ added;
— subclause 7.3.1.1 ‘General’ amended and modified;
— subclause 7.9 ‘Corrosion resistance’ modified;
— Clause 8 ‘Marking’ added;
— Annex Bibliography adapted.
